Background technique
Solid parking, which refers to, utilizes space resources, and vehicle is carried out solid and is parked, Economization on land simultaneously maximally utilizes new Type parking.The maximum advantage of sky parking is that it can make full use of city space, the referred to as " energy conservation of city space Person ".The parking systems of the prior art is usually equipped with a moving trolley in each plane layer, it includes vehicle frame, idler wheel, electricity Machine and transmission mechanism move moving trolley in same layer garage along track by motor and transmission mechanism, then will move again Parking plate and vehicle on dynamic trolley are sent into parking stall, or by parking stall parking plate and vehicle be dragged in moving trolley.
Existing parking plate is the surface plate equipped with anti-skid chequer, and the antiskid effect of anti-skid chequer is limited, forgets to draw in car owner When the vibration that parking brake or parking brake failure, other parking bit manipulations generate, parking plate can all be caused to stop in lifting movement or upper layer There is car slipping during putting, very big property loss is caused to car owner, while can also damage other vehicles, we design thus A kind of parking lot with anti-slip parking plate solves problem above.

Specific embodiment
The following will be combined with the drawings in the embodiments of the present invention, carries out the technical scheme in the embodiment of the utility model Clearly and completely describe, it is clear that the described embodiments are only a part of the embodiments of the utility model, rather than whole Embodiment.
Referring to Fig.1-5, the anti-slip parking plate in a kind of parking lot, including load-bearing substrate 1, the upper surface of load-bearing substrate 1 are set There is the antiskid groove of equidistantly distributed extended in the width direction, load-bearing substrate 1 offers inside left and right both ends along width side To slide-and-guide slot 12, offer limiting slot 10 right above the both ends of the slide-and-guide slot 12, slide-and-guide slot 12 Mounting groove 11 is equipped with above middle part, the side of two mounting grooves 11 is respectively equipped with front wheel alignment slot 15 and rear wheel positioning slot 16, preceding The inner bottom surface of wheel locating slot 15 and rear wheel positioning slot 16 is arcwall face, and arcwall face is equipped with equally distributed anti-skid chequer, sliding The bottom surface centre of action-oriented slot 12 is fixedly installed with driving motor 4, and the output end of 4 downside of driving motor is equipped with support bull stick 2, it supports and transmission gear 5 is installed on bull stick 2, the inner bottom surface of two limiting slots 10 is connected with jacking-up spacing block 6 by spring, and The bottom end of jacking-up spacing block 6 extends to the inside of slide-and-guide slot 12, and there are two tops for the internal slide connection of slide-and-guide slot 12 Pushing block 7, and two push blocks 7 are located at the two sides of support bull stick 2, and connection push rod 8 is fixedly installed on two groups of push blocks 7, it is sliding The two sides inner wall of action-oriented slot 12 is equipped with link slot along its length, slidably connects balanced support block in two link slots 3, two balanced support blocks 3 are respectively and fixedly installed to the end of two connection push rods 8, and the side of two connection push rods 8 is solid Dingan County is equipped with the connection rack gear 9 being meshed with transmission gear 5, and there are two positional symmetry rangings to pass for the bottom installation of load-bearing substrate 1 Sensor 13, the centre of two distance measuring sensors 13 are equipped with the velocity sensor 14 for being mounted on 1 bottom of load-bearing substrate, velocity pick-up The model ENSO-5SD of device, distance measuring sensor are laser range sensor, model ZX/DLS-C15, load-bearing substrate 1 Ground Middle face is fixedly installed with single-chip microcontroller, and voice reminder module is equipped in single-chip microcontroller, and the output end of single-chip microcontroller by conducting wire and drives The control terminal of dynamic motor 4 is electrical connected, and the input terminal of single-chip microcontroller passes through conducting wire and velocity sensor 14 and distance measuring sensor 13 Output end is electrical connected, and the lower surface of load-bearing substrate 1 is equipped with power supply, and the output end of power supply passes through conducting wire and single-chip microcontroller Power end is electrical connected.
Working principle in the utility model: power supply is connected with single-chip microcontroller, electric energy can be supplied other electronics by single-chip microcontroller Component, by vehicle drive to load-bearing substrate 1, when four wheels are completely into front wheel alignment slot 15 and rear wheel positioning slot 16 When, driver can be by vehicle stall, and then load-bearing substrate 1 rises, distance measuring sensor 13 and velocity pick-up during rising Device 14 respectively by apart from ground height and the rate of climb pass to single-chip microcontroller, when the height apart from ground be greater than safe distance when When with generating lifting speed greater than zero, single-chip microcontroller, which sends signal, all can pass through to driving motor 4 and drive the driving rotation of gear 3 Support bull stick 2 and transmission gear 5, transmission gear 5 by with the cooperation that connect rack gear 9, two connection push rods 8 can be made two groups of pushing tows Block 7 is drawn to centre, can jack up jacking-up spacing block 6, to block the four wheels of vehicle, avoids needing there is a phenomenon where car slipping Drive away vehicle when, by the lower section of load-bearing substrate 1, it is stable drop to ground after, distance measuring sensor 13 and velocity sensor 14 are examined It measures, it is highly safe, and lifting speed is zero (not in jacking condition), single-chip microcontroller can send a signal to driving motor 4, make it It rotates backward, two connection push rods 8 extrapolate push block 6 at this time, and jacking-up spacing block 6 can be made in the effect of spring and self gravity Under drop back into limiting slot 10, smoothly vehicle can be driven from load-bearing substrate 1 at this time, the voice reminder every time when movement, in single-chip microcontroller Module can speak, and speedster at this time pose by load-bearing substrate 1, is more convenient for stopping picking up the car.
